The British Empire was a vast and influential colonial power that existed from the 16th to the 20th centuries. At its peak, it encompassed territories across six continents, with Britain serving as the center of power.

The empire was characterized by its immense territorial holdings, spanning diverse regions such as North America, India, Africa, the Caribbean, Australia, and parts of Southeast Asia. It was fueled by exploration, trade, and colonization, facilitated by advancements in naval technology and a drive for economic dominance.

The British Empire left a significant imprint on the world, shaping the cultures, economies, and political structures of the territories under its control. It introduced the English language, legal systems, educational institutions, and infrastructure in many regions, leaving a lasting legacy that is still evident today.

The empire's impact, however, was not without controversy. The process of colonization often involved the displacement and exploitation of indigenous populations, leading to cultural assimilation and loss. The empire's economic practices, such as the Atlantic slave trade and resource extraction, had profound and lasting effects on the territories involved.

Over time, the British Empire experienced a shift in global dynamics and faced challenges from various nationalist movements and anti-colonial sentiments. The empire eventually dissolved as former colonies gained independence, marking the end of an era and the emergence of new nation-states.
